Higgins v. State
243 S.E.2d 91, 144 Ga. App. 828, 1978 Ga. App. LEXIS 1804
Opinion
Direct evidence established the fact that Higgins sold heroin to an undercover narcotics agent. This appeal from his conviction for selling heroin, enumerating only the general grounds, is therefore meritless.
Judgment affirmed.
